    Ranchi Royals Storm into HIL Final with 3-2 Thriller Over Hyderabad
    Share
    Facebook Twitter LinkedIn Pinterest Email Copy Link

    In a nail-biting finish at the Kalinga Hockey Stadium in Bhubaneswar, Ranchi Royals clinched a dramatic 3-2 victory over Hyderabad Toofans in the Men’s Hockey India League (HIL) 2026 Qualifier-2, securing their spot in the championship final.

    Tom Boon emerged as the undisputed hero for Ranchi Royals, netting a brilliant hat-trick in the 13th, 15th, and 34th minutes. His clinical strikes turned the game on its head after Hyderabad had taken an early lead through Jacob Anderson’s goal in the 5th minute, assisted by a masterful run from India’s rising star Rajinder Singh.

    The match kicked off with high intensity. Just five minutes in, Rajinder Singh dazzled the crowd, weaving past three defenders on the right flank before delivering a pinpoint pass to Anderson, who deflected it perfectly into the net for a 1-0 lead. Hyderabad’s joy was short-lived, however, as Ranchi Royals were awarded two quick penalty corners. Boon capitalized ruthlessly, scoring twice in quick succession off veteran Manpreet Singh’s precise passes, flipping the score to 2-1 by the end of the first quarter.

    The second quarter saw both sides pushing hard but failing to break the deadlock, with several near-misses keeping fans on edge. After the halftime break, Ranchi returned with renewed vigor. Another penalty corner in the 34th minute saw Boon strike again, outsmarting the Hyderabad goalkeeper to make it 3-1.

    Hyderabad fought back valiantly four minutes later, with Junior World Cup bronze medalist Amandeep Lakra pulling one back to narrow the gap to 3-2. The final quarter was a tense affair, with Toofans earning penalty corners of their own but unable to convert. Ranchi Royals held firm, defending their slender lead to book a final showdown against Vedanta Kalinga Lancers on Monday.

    This victory showcases Ranchi Royals’ resilience and Boon’s match-winning prowess, setting the stage for an epic title clash in the HIL 2026.
